Diagnostics Tool

 



The Diagnostics tool is a console application that can help administrators perform troubleshooting tasks for various devices and software distribution. To use the Diagnostics tool, you must be a role-based administrator with a "Diagnostics" group. The Diagnostics tool can be accessed by right-clicking a device in network view or by double-clicking on the "Top failure codes" chart. You can also drag and drop devices into the Diagnostics tool to open it in a separate window.
